Longing in Melody: Kiko Veneno's 'Echo de Menos'

Kiko Veneno's song 'Echo de Menos' is a poignant reflection on the feelings of missing someone deeply. The title itself, which translates to 'I miss' from Spanish, sets the tone for a personal and intimate exploration of absence. The lyrics paint a vivid picture of the small, everyday moments that become significant in the wake of a loved one's departure. From the 'unmade bed' to the 'orange juice' and 'open magazines,' these details evoke a sense of nostalgia for the shared domestic life that is no longer present.

The song's imagery extends to the physical separation with the mention of a 'metacrylate wall' that prevents the couple from touching and smelling each other, symbolizing the emotional barriers that have arisen. The absence of kisses in the shower and the discovery of cobwebs in the seams metaphorically suggest a relationship that has been left untended, gathering the dust of time and neglect. The chorus reflects a paradoxical sentiment, indicating that the singer might miss the person as much now as he used to feel overwhelmed by their presence before.

The final verses of the song bring a philosophical perspective, suggesting that the world becomes trivial if one allows the most cherished things to slip away. This adds a layer of regret and wisdom to the song, implying that the realization of what is truly valuable often comes too late. Kiko Veneno, known for his fusion of rock, flamenco, and other musical styles, uses his distinctive voice and evocative lyrics to create a song that resonates with anyone who has experienced the bittersweet feeling of missing someone.
